Dubai Sri Lanka players Dunith Wellalage and Harshitha Samarawickrama were on Monday named ICC Players of the Month for August 2024.

The rare double for Sri Lanka comes after Wellalage excelled in a home ODI series against India and Samarawickrama endured a purple patch on a tour of Ireland.

The only previous instance of players from the same country winning awards in the same month was when Jasprit Bumrah and Smriti Mandhana were named Players of the Month in June this year.

Wellalage won the coveted monthly award ahead of South African player Keshav Maharaj and West Indies fast bowler Jayden Seales, who were the other shortlists.

Wellalage won the award after a Player of the Series performance that helped his team win the series 2-0 over India. The 31-year-old left-hander posted scores of 67 not out, 39 and two, and also took seven wickets in the series, including a haul of five for 27 in the third match.

This is the fifth time a Sri Lankan player has won the men's award since its inception. Previous winners were Angelo Mathews (May 2022), Prabath Jayasuriya (July 2022), Wanindu Hasaranga (June 2023) and Kamindu Mendis (March 2024).

Samarawickrama, who beat the Irish duo of Orla Prendergast and Gaby Lewis, had a good run on a tour of Ireland in which she became the third Sri Lankan cricketer to score a century in ODIs.

The 26-year-old left-hander added 151 runs in the two T20Is played in Dublin at a strike rate of 169.66, which included 86 winners off 45 balls in the first match. He scored 172 in three ODIs in Belfast at a strike rate of 82.69, including a knock of 105 in the second match.

Samarawickrama is only the second Sri Lankan player to win the ICC Player of the Month award. Captain Chamari Athapaththu won the award twice this year in May and July.
